As per API 5CRA, Casing and Tubing's are classified into following groups:

Group 1: Super 13 Martensitic
Group 2: 22% Cr or 25% duplex or super duplex
Group 3: 28% Cr Austenitic
Group 4: Alloy 825 Nickel base alloys

My client is asking for NACE TM-0177 Method A testing for above material grades.
As per my understanding, NACE TM-0177 test is not applicable for CRA's(Corrosion Resistant Alloys).

yes it is, testing as per NACE TM0177 can be applied to SS material as per annex B of NACE MR0175 part 3 because stainless steels can also be susceptible to damage by wet H2S cracking
 
If you read the details you find that some alloys need to be tested under some some conditions and not others.
It depends on what the alloy is sensitive to and what the severity of the conditions are.
